Abstract::
      For patients with advanced non-small cell lung cancer (NSCLC), brain metastases (BM) represent the complication with the highest lethality. Patients with driver gene-positive NSCLC, especially those with epidermal growth factor receptor (EGFR) gene mutations, are more prone to suffer from BM. The occurrence and progression of BM seriously affect the quality of life and prognosis of these patients. The emergence of molecular targeted drugs contributes to more individualized and precise treatment for BM as a complication of NSCLC. Meanwhile, stereotactic radiosurgery (SRS) has become the most important therapy for the local treatment of BM from NSCLC. The combination of targeted therapy and SRS has become a hot research topic since the synergistic effects of both can improve the prognosis of driver gene-positive NSCLC patients with BM. However, for patients with asymptomatic BM, the optimal intervention timing of SRS remains controversial. This literature review presents the strategy and relevant research progress of SRS combined with targeted therapy for BM from driver gene-positive NSCLC in recent years.
